Peace Motivational Quotes



Best Quotes about Peace

1.
To be prepared for war is one of the most effective means of preserving peace.
Washington, George

2.
When you find peace within yourself, you become the kind of person who can live at peace with others.
Pilgrim, Peace

3.
The pursuit of peace resembles the building of a great cathedral. It is the work of a generation. In concept it requires a master-architect; in execution, the labors of many.
Humphrey, Hubert H.

4.
Peace has never come from dropping bombs. Real peace comes from enlightenment and educating people to behave more in a divine manner.
Carlos Santana

5.
All we are saying is give peace a chance...
Lennon, John

6.
Peace and happiness are what you covet, but these are only to be obtained by labor.
Kempis, Thomas

7.
Those who love thy law have great peace, and nothing causes them to stumble. [Psalms 119:165]
Bible

8.
War grows out of the desire of the individual to gain advantage at the expense of his fellow men.
Hill, Napoleon

9.
Maintain peace with men, war with their vices.

10.
There is a price which is too great to pay for peace, and that price can be put in one word. One cannot pay the price of self-respect.
Wilson, Woodrow T.

11.
Adapt yourself to the things among which your lot has been cast and love sincerely the fellow creatures with whom destiny has ordained that you shall live.
Aurelius, Marcus

12.
It is easier to lead men to combat, stirring up their passion, than to restrain them and direct them toward the patient labors of peace.
Gide, Andre

13.
You can't have a better tomorrow if you are thinking about yesterday all the time.
Kettering, Charles F.

14.
We seek peace, knowing that peace is the climate of freedom.
Eisenhower, Dwight D.

15.
Not peace at any price! Chains are worse than bayonets.
Jerrold, Douglas William

16.
The best way to end a war is not to begin it.

17.
When a person's ways please the Lord, he makes even his enemies to be at peace with them.
Bible

18.
If we want a free and peaceful world, if we want to make the deserts bloom and man grow to greater dignity as a human being-we can do it.
Roosevelt, Eleanor

19.
Peace is the one condition of survival in this nuclear age.
Stevenson, Adlai E.

20.
When you're finally up on the moon, looking back at the earth, all these differences and nationalistic traits are pretty well going to blend and you're going to get a concept that maybe this is really one world and why the hell can't we learn to live together like decent people?
Frank, Borman

21.
World peace, like community peace, does not require that each man love his neighbor -- it requires only that they live together with mutual tolerance, submitting their disputes to a just and peaceful settlement.
Kennedy, John F.

22.
To get Peace you must work for Justice.
John Paul VI

23.
Since wars begin in the minds of men, it is in the minds of men that the defenses of peace must be constructed.
Unesco

24.
All that a pacifist can undertake -- but it is a very great deal -- is to refuse to kill, injure or otherwise cause suffering to another human creature, and untiringly to order his life by the rule of love though others may be captured by hate.
Brittain, Vera

25.
Though force can protect in emergency, only justice, fairness, consideration and cooperation can finally lead men to the dawn of eternal peace.
Eisenhower, Dwight D.

26.
Nothing can bring you peace but yourself; nothing, but the triumph of principles.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

27.
We look forward to the time when the Power of Love will replace the Love of Power. Then will our world know the blessings of Peace.
Gladstone, William E.

28.
If a man would live in peace he should be blind, deaf, and dumb.
Proverb, Turkish

29.
Think not I came to send peace on the earth; I came not to send peace but a sword.
Bible

30.
One can always win a war, but how does one conquer peace?
Meyer, Michael Holmboe

31.
He that would live in peace and at ease must not speak all he knows or all he sees.
Franklin, Benjamin

32.
It is understanding that gives us an ability to have peace. When we understand the other fellow's viewpoint, and he understands ours, then we can sit down and work out our differences.
Truman, Harry S

33.
Peace has its victories, but it takes brave men and women to win them.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

34.
If the history of the past fifty years teaches us anything, it is that peace does not follow disarmament -- disarmament follows peace.
Baruch, Bernard M.

35.
We used to wonder where war lived, what it was that made it so vile. And now we realize that we know where it lives, that it is inside ourselves.
Camus, Albert

36.
First keep peace with yourself, then you can also bring peace to others.
Kempis, Thomas

37.
This idea of weapons of mass exterminations utterly horrible and is something which no one with one spark of humanity can tolerate. I will not pretend to obey a government which is organizing a mass massacre of mankind.
Russell, Bertrand

38.
There is peace more destructive of the manhood of living man than war is destructive of his material body.
Jerrold, Douglas William

39.
No one can find inner peace except by working, not in a self- centered way, but for the whole human family.
Pilgrim, Peace

40.
It is useless for the sheep to pass resolutions in favor of vegetarianism, while the wolf remains of a different opinion.
Inge, Dean William R.

41.
The first peace, which is the most important, is that which comes from within the souls of men when they realize their relationship, their oneness, with the universe and all its powers, and when they realize that at the center of the universe dwells Wakan-Tanka, and that this center is really everywhere, it is within each of us. This is the real peace, and the others are but reflections of this. The second peace is that which is made between two individuals, and the third is that which is made between two nations. But above all you should understand that there can never be peace between nations until there is first known that true peace which is within the souls of men.
Elk, Black

42.
Yes, we are all different. Different customs, different foods, different mannerisms, different languages, but not so different that we cannot get along with one another. If we will disagree without being disagreeable.
Kohe, J. Martin

43.
If you want peace work for justice.
Pope Paul VI

44.
Peace has her victories which are no less renowned than war.
Milton, John

45.
Let him who desires peace prepare for war.
Flavius Vegetius Renatus

46.
What we need is a generation of peace.
Nehru, Jawaharlal

47.
Wars begin in the minds of men, and in those minds, love and compassion would have built the defenses of peace.
Thant, U.

48.
When the soul is naughted and transformed, then of herself she neither works nor speaks nor wills, nor feels nor hears nor understands; neither has she of herself the feeling of outward or inward, where she may move. And in all things it is God who rules and guides her, without the meditation of any creature.... And she is so full of peace that thought she pressed her flesh, her nerves, her bones, no other thing come forth from them than peace.
Catherine of Genoa, St.

49.
I would rather have peace in the world than be President.
Truman, Harry S

50.
We can best help you to prevent war not by repeating your words and following your methods but by finding new words and creating new methods.
Woolf, Virginia
